4 day old dishes, made at the same time from the same donor dish (2%LME), stored atop each other in exact same conditions. One is 2% light malt extract, the other is water from boiling oats (very cloudy because I forgot to wash 'em). Both 2% agar agar and sterilized in the same PC cycle.



All 12 oat water dishes I made are similarly underdeveloped in comparison to the 28 LME dishes. I wonder what's up? Too much nutrition and the mycelium lazing around? Just needing time to adjust to the new food? Or something with the oats (organic, so shouldn't have fungicides and such).

Was the original plate LME?

Wait till next transfer to the same media. The myc needs to learn how to produce different enzymes to digest a different media. Should pick up speed once it gets it.

Also hard to determine nutrient content of grain water. Growth, once moving, may be slow (tormentose) if nutes are high, rhizzo if low. . .

Yes, both plates are a third transfer from hitherto all-LME culturing form spores. It's interesting how the mycelium needs time to adjust. Makes me wonder whether the initial selection for "most vigorous growth" on transferring isn't too specific to LME/medium. Maybe some of the strains that were left behind for not thriving in LME would've been even happier with oats than those that got to the finish line will ever be...
